The Future of Agentic AI in Education: Co‑designing with Teachers
Agentic AI refers to autonomous systems capable of setting goals, planning and executing multi‑step workflows across educational tools. A 2026 review of 28 studies found that most teacher‑AI collaboration involves AI supporting lesson planning and content generation rather than true co‑design.
